The Pennsylvania one and the two C&Os are GP9s, but the B&M one is a GP7. Aside from the paint scheme, the louvers are different. The GP7s were the last maroon engines the B&M got, the GP9s being the first blue ones.

I think the main difference between the SD9E and R versions was the air filter box, the Es have one and the Rs don't.
There may be other internal differences but nothing that's visible.
